How to Recruit Remote IoT Developers? Key Skills, Interview Insights, and More

Hiring remote IoT developers is essential to harnessing the potential of connected devices and sensor data. Given its strategic significance, finding developers possessing an ideal combination of skills and innovation is of the utmost importance.

Globy offers organizations hiring remote IoT developers an easier experience. No matter whether they have experience hiring IoT developers or are managing non-tech talent – Globy guides them through each stage of the hire IoT developer process to ensure top talent is found quickly and seamlessly.

Our Data Visualization Solutions and Technology Expertise

At Globy, our specialty lies in matching businesses hiring remote IoT developers with senior experts skilled at developing scalable and innovative Internet of Things solutions using cutting edge technologies. Here is just a glimpse at some of our technology stack specialization:

  • Protocols and Platforms in IoT: Demonstrate proficiency in IoT protocols and hire IoT developers familiar with MQTT, CoAP, HTTP. Protocols for Internet-of-Things devices as well as AWS IoT, Azure IoT Core or Google Cloud IoT Core platforms that manage device management and process data processing tasks for device control or data analytics purposes.
  • Embedded Systems and Hardware Integration: Demonstrate proficiency in embedded system development using languages like C and C++, as well as hardware interfacing, sensor integration, firmware creation for IoT devices and device interfacing experience.
  • Data Analytics and Machine Learning: Demonstrate mastery of data analytics and machine learning techniques for extracting insights from IoT data streams, while simultaneously deploying machine learning models to edge devices to provide real-time inference capabilities.
  • Security and Privacy: Emphasize IoT security best practices such as encryption, authentication, and firmware updates in order to shield devices and data from cyber threats.
  • IoT Application Development Frameworks: Demonstrate experience developing IoT apps using frameworks like Node-RED, ThingWorx or Arduino IDE; developing scalable and reliable IoT architecture.
  • Edge Computing Solutions: Demonstrate proficiency in creating edge computing solutions for Internet of Things applications by processing data locally on edge devices to reduce latency and bandwidth utilization.

Crafting an Impactful Senior IoT Developer Job Posting for Remote Roles

Finding an exceptional Senior IoT Developer requires creating a job post that covers all aspects of IoT development. This includes highlighting both the benefits of remote collaboration and the inherent challenges. Focus on crafting an engaging narrative to resonate with IoT developers for hire to resonate with IoT enthusiasts while emphasizing these key areas:

Make clear the importance of IoT developers for hire in building innovative and scalable solutions, as well as their role in driving digital transformation initiatives and industry transformation efforts. Establish the role of  ‘Senior IoT Developer’ within your projects by emphasizing its strategic significance to leveraging IoT for sustainable success. 

Define specific responsibilities when hiring IoT developers including device integration and machine learning models for data analysis. Emphasize IoT security best practices as well as the significance of data privacy when considering IoT systems.

Add skills that encompass IoT protocols, embedded systems development, data analytics and machine learning as well as soft skills such as communication, interdepartmental collaboration and problem-solving in IoT projects.

Detail the collaborative nature of your role when you hire a remote IoT developer who is proficient with Git. Demonstrate that you possess experience using IoT platforms and tools for device management, data processing and edge computing.

Outline the remote work infrastructure supporting IoT development, including tools and practices that ensure effective remote collaboration. Discuss opportunities for professional growth within the IoT developers for hire community, as well as support for ongoing learning and skill enhancement.

Describing how diversity and inclusion is promoted within the IoT development community. Cite how remote developers are supported through mentorship programs, conferences focused on IoT development and ongoing opportunities to foster professional growth are in place to facilitate career success.

Key Interview Questions for Recruiting IoT Developers

Interview senior IoT developers by mixing technical questions with conversations about past projects and future aspirations. Here are insightful questions tailored for their expertise:

Create and deploy an IoT solution from start to finish, from concept development. What obstacles did you face, and how were they overcome?

Discuss your expertise in developing edge computing solutions for IoT applications. How can data processing between edge devices and cloud be optimized?

How can you ensure the security and privacy of Internet of Things devices and data in your projects? Are there examples of security measures you’ve implemented?

How can hardware engineers, data scientists and business analysts collaborate in IoT projects? How are you ensuring effective communication and teamwork?

What trends and challenges do you foresee for IoT development in the near future? How can you keep informed with the newest technologies and innovations in IoT ecosystem?